As for the topic at hand, the number of colourless lands in a five colour deck can vary on a few different things. Fixing through mana base is one thing, however including more ramp is also another thing to consider. You could very easily cut a decent chunk of slivers without affecting the core functionality of the deck. The few which immediately come to mind are Ghostflame Sliver, Firewake Sliver, Screeching Sliver, Quilled Sliver, Frenzy Sliver as well as cards like Amoeboid Changeling (I know why he's there, I just don't thinkhe's any good) as well as cards like Spirit of Resistance which could be culled in place of more effective ramp.

Once you're able to get a full cycle of shock lands (Breeding Pool, Blood Crypt, etc.) then you can take advantage of cards like Nature's Lore, Skyshroud Claim, Farseek and the like to tailor your mana base so it is easier to fix. Then you can lean our land base to having more green than the rest and you can introduce a quite a few colourless lands.

Card advantage is another thing worth taking into consideration. The better the deck's card advantage is, the more likely you will be able to draw into fixing.
